Should I Protect My Wealth With Umbrella Insurance?

Last updated: January 31, 2025 7:46 am
Share
SHARE

Umbrella insurance is a crucial secondary policy that provides additional coverage beyond your primary insurance. It kicks in after your primary policy’s limits have been exhausted, offering protection against unforeseen circumstances and potential financial risks. This type of insurance is especially important for individuals with high exposure to liability, regardless of their net worth.

When considering whether you need umbrella insurance, it’s essential to assess your current insurance coverage, the costs of additional coverage, and the specific risks you may face. While your net worth may not directly impact the need for umbrella insurance, your level of risk and exposure do. This type of insurance is designed to cover third-party liability, which is unpredictable and can result in significant financial losses.

Most consumers opt to supplement their auto or homeowner’s policies with umbrella insurance. This additional coverage can protect you in case of accidents or incidents where your primary policy’s limits are exceeded. Umbrella insurance typically covers third-party injuries, property damage, and liability claims that may arise.

It’s important to note that umbrella insurance does not protect your own assets or personal property, as these should be covered by your primary insurance policy. Additionally, intentional or criminal acts are usually not covered, and contributory recklessness may also be excluded from coverage.

The cost of umbrella insurance varies depending on your policy and coverage needs. Policies are typically purchased in increments of $1 million and are focused on liability protection. Working with a financial advisor can help you determine the appropriate coverage for your specific circumstances and needs.
